The Cleveland Cavaliers are on the brink of elimination in a do-or-die Game 5 at home against the New York Knicks. Can the Cavs keep their playoff hopes alive, or will the Knicks close out this series on the road? Check out our Knicks vs. Cavaliers prediction based on the best NBA odds.

After splitting two games at home, the Cavaliers dropped Games 3 and 4 on the road to fall behind 3-1 to the Knicks in the Eastern Conference first round. Facing elimination, the Cavs will need to secure a victory in front of the home crowd tonight, and doing so will require some significant improvements on offense and more consistent play from the frontcourt.

Can Cleveland win and extend the series, or will New York punch its ticket to the Eastern Conference semifinals?

Knicks vs. Cavaliers prediction

This has been an ugly series from top to bottom. Through four games, both teams sport a snail's pace of 90.1. The Cavs are averaging just 94 points per game compared to New York's 98. Every game of the series has hit the Under, and the Knicks have excelled in slowing down Cleveland's dynamic backcourt of Donovan Mitchell and Darius Garland while doing the dirty work in the paint.

New York leads in rebounds per game (44.8 to 39) and steals per game (11 to 7.3), and the Knicks have crushed Cleveland on the offensive glass. The Knicks have pulled down 14.5 offensive rebounds per contest compared to Cleveland's 10.5. One of the Cavs' biggest strengths is their frontcourt pairing of Evan Mobley and Jarrett Allen, but Julius Randle and Mitchell Robinson have effectively neutralized the duo thus far.

The Knicks have gotten to the charity stripe 98 times in the series compared to just 78 for Cleveland, speaking to New York's level of aggression on both ends of the court. Julius Randle averaged a career-high 25.1 points per game on 45.9% shooting in the regular season, but he's averaged just 14.8 points on 32.3% shooting in this series. Jalen Brunson has been phenomenal, and RJ Barrett stepped up in Game 4, but the Knicks have another gear on offense when Randle is feeling it. He averaged 26.8 points per game on the road compared to 23.5 at home in the regular season. Knicks vs. Cavaliers odds analysis

The Cavs are just 1-3 in this series straight-up and ATS, which is the same mark Cleveland had against New York in the regular season. The Cavs were listed at -5 in Game 1 and lost before responding with a big Game 2 victory as 6-point favorites. Cleveland was +1.5 and +1 in Games 3 and 4 (both losses), respectively, so the 5.5 points at home are tough to swallow. Bettors like the Knicks to cover, with 55% of action placed on that outcome.

The Cavs and Knicks have averaged 192 points through four games in this series, and the total has crept down in each of the last four from 216 in Game 1 to 214, 211.5, 203.5, and finally 202 in Game 5. These are slow, defensive teams that will continue to play physical basketball and turn down the pace. Even at such a low point total, 57% of bettors favor the Under, which has been the outcome of the previous four.
